If your idea of holiday joy is equal parts cosy romance, unresolved queer yearning, and a small-town bookstore that feels like it was designed by sapphic Pinterest, then The Christmas Writer is about to become your new seasonal fave.

This lesbian Christmas movie follows Noel – a bestselling author known for churning out holiday magic like it’s her full-time personality. But life hits her with the loss of her mother, who was also her festive muse, and a very ill-timed breakup. Suddenly, Noel’s got writer’s block, grief, and the emotional range of a soggy mince pie.

Under a not-so-subtle nudge from her agent, she returns to Pinewood – the quaint hometown she left behind, now filled with snow, nostalgia, and a suspicious number of eligible queer women (we’re not mad about it). Hoping to find inspiration, Noel instead finds Callie: a charming, newly single mum who’s taken over the local bookstore.

Naturally, Noel insists she definitely isn’t catching feelings (sure, babe). But her meddling friends and chaotic grandmother have other plans, pushing these two together.
